Price and availability

The Samsung Galaxy S21 Fe is available in two separate versions.First, there is the model including 6 GB of RAM and 128 GB of storage and which costs € 759.If you prefer a more generous variant, you will have 8 GB of RAM and 256 GB of storage for 829 €.

It is less than the launch price of the Galaxy S21, but more than its current rate, estimated on average at € 610.What is more, many mid -range smartphones such as Realme GT, Pixel 5 and the iPhone SE (2020) cost much less today.And most have comparable specifications that make them more attractive mobiles.

Screen

With a 6.4 -inch screen, the Galaxy S21 FE is between the S21 6.1 inch and the S21 more than 6.7 inches.Just like on these mobiles, the screen has a resolution of 1080 x 2400 pixels and a cooling rate of 120 Hz.

Another similarity point between the three handsets is the support of the Dynamic Amoled 2x display technology - it is in fact the Vive and Luminous AMOLED Slab which appeared on the Galaxy S20 smartphones.

The screen is the strong point of the Galaxy S21 Fe.The colors, the contrast and the brightness are all superb, and the streaming of television or games programs is a real pleasure.

This slab is interrupted by a cutting hiding the front camera along the upper edge.Fortunately, it is not too large, with little surface loss on the screen of the S21 FE.

Photo and video

The performance of the camera of the Samsung Galaxy S21 Fe are largely comparable to those of the S21 and S21 Plus.We would even say that there are many more similarities than differences.

The 12 Mpx main photo sensor, as well as the ultra wide angle of 12 Mpx, are identical to those of S21.But while the S21 also delivers a 64 Mpx telephoto lens, the S21 FE contains only an alternative of 8 MP.

The resolution of this telephoto lens may be lower than that of the S21, but the latter offers a 1,1x optical zoom or a 3X hybrid zoom;This apparent downgrading will therefore not be perceived by most users.

The front of the smartphone is equipped with a 32 MP camera, which represents a substantial increase compared to the 10 MPs of other S21 models.

We found the photos taken with the very colorful main sensor, which is proven to be standard for a Samsung Galaxy smartphone.It is obvious that the brand's optimization software lets no supersaturation pass.Nevertheless, the capacities of this sensor means that these shots are instantly worthy of your Instagram publications, for example.Especially the photos taken in well -lit environments.

We also appreciate that the photos taken by the three objectives share the same color profile - many photophones suffer from deynchronization, so that the passage from a zoom to a classic shooting can affect the appearance of colors andthe luminosity.For the S21 Fe, we could guarantee that, whatever the level of zoom chosen, the colors remain the same.

Many photo and video modes of previous Samsung smartphones are present here, including options like the unique socket, which captures a photo on several lenses both so that you can choose the best.Or the double recording, which invites you to shoot a video from the rear cameras and before simultaneously.

Regarding the front camera, the photos appear clear and detailed, even in low light conditions - which is impressive.But we found ourselves to avoid portrait mode, because it was sometimes imprecise when it came to applying a BOKEH background.Even if it remains decisive to balance exposure and contrast in order to distinguish the subject from its background.

If we have a criticism to formulate, it concerns the slightly vague autofocus for the subjects in close -up, whether they are very close, such as flowers, or at medium distance, like domestic animals.It is possible to activate the autofocus during the shooting, but in the case of animals, we often lack the time to manually modify the development.

On the video side, the front and rear cameras can reach a 4K and 60 image resolution per second, and if expected for the rear camera, it is a surprise for the front camera.Very few smartphones offer a recording of 4K selfies.The Galaxy S21 can actually record 8K videos, so the FE could disappoint the few people who want to benefit from this option on a mobile.Not us.

Performance

We would not be surprised that the Samsung Galaxy S21 FE ends up becoming the last smartphone using the Snapdragon 888 chipset - the best mobile chip of 2021.Currently, the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 recently unveiled already teams some new high -end smartphones.

The Snapdragon 888 is compatible with 5G, so that the Galaxy S21 Fe can connect to the new generation networks if you have a 5G mobile subscription and you are in an elected geographic area.The chip is the same associated with 6 GB or 8 GB of RAM, depending on the model for which you opt.

Although it is not the most recent or powerful chipset of the moment, the difference between the Snapdragon 888 and its successors turns out to be marginal.The first remains an extremely reactive processor that performs demanding applications without too much difficulty.

We have launched some gourmet games on the S21 Fe, and he behaved admirable - with quick loading, the best graphic options available, and no significant delay or freeze.

The smartphone supports mobile games as much as the binge-watching on video streaming platforms.However, we recommend that you use headphones.For what ?Because we found it very easy to accidentally cover the loudspeakers of the smartphone when he holds it horizontally.

Interface

The Galaxy S21 FE works under Android 12, with the Samsung One 4 overlay in addition.The main changes made by Android 12 compared to previous versions are increased personalization, especially in your ability to choose a colorful diagram for menus and icons.One Ui 4 brings this extra.

RAM, the processor and the rate of refreshment of the screen should make navigation in the menus of FE simple.However, during our evaluation, this was not the case.We found that the shift between the home pages, the opening of the applications and the unlocking of the smartphone appeared a little slow.

Not everyone realizes or does not care, because the phone is in no way up to the overall.We must also specify that this slowness only concerns mobile menus - when you use applications, the smartphone is perfectly lively.

Autonomy

The Samsung Galaxy S21 FE has a 4,500 mAh power supply, a fairly standard size for a mobile device - alas, we were still disappointed with its level of autonomy.

As part of an average use, that is to say navigation on social networks, streaming music, a game launched here or a photo attached by there, the battery has just reachedthe finish line and barely survived an entire day without second load.On the other hand, in the event of intensive use, we had to recharge the mobile at the start of the evening to make it work until the next morning.

The food is not very impressive either, because the power of 25W of the FE is surprisingly uncompetitive compared to the large number of fast -charge smartphones available on the market.Some of which can reach 65W or even 120W.At 25W, the smartphone takes about an hour and a half to go from 0 to 100%.

Surprisingly for an "economical" smartphone, the Galaxy S21 FE also offers a wireless power of 15W and an inverted wireless power of 4.5W, the latter allowing to recharge other mobiles.These are not ultra-fast flows either, but since few flagships offer wireless power, these specifications can try certain buyers.
